Back to All Jobs in 25 mile radius of Dubai, Uae
Nextroll
25 mile radius of Dubai, Uae
1/17/2025
Dubai, UAE
Senior Account Manager (Dubai)
My Saved Jobs
Location
Dubai, UAE
(1)
Distance
Job Search
Dubai, Uae Jobs
Apply Later